(1) Suppose that a photon has energy of 5 x 10 -19 J. (five times ten to the negative 19th Joule) What's the wavelength of this photon? What is its frequency?

(2) The photon in the above problem strikes a metal plate that has a work function of Φ = 3 x 10 ^ -19 J. What's the maximum kinetic energy of the ejected electrons? What's their maximum speed? (Use mass of an electron is 9.11 x 10^ -31 kg.)

(3) If a photon of λ = 300 nm strikes a metal with PHI= 7 x 10 -19 J, Will any electrons be ejected? Explain.
